26 The next month God sent the angel Gabriel to Nazareth in Galilee
27 to a virgin named Mary. Mary was engaged to Joseph, a descendant of King David.
28 Gabriel appeared to her and said: »Greetings highly favored one. God is with you.«
29 She was greatly troubled by this and wondered about the meaning of this salutation.
30 The angel said to Mary: »Do not fear for you have found favor with God.
31 »You will conceive in your womb and give birth to a son. You will call his name Jesus.
32 »He will be great. He will be called the Son of the Most High. Jehovah God will give him the throne of his father David. (Isaiah 11:1-10)
33 »He will reign over the house of Jacob forever. His kingdom will not end.«
34 Mary asked the angel: »How is this to be for I have had no intercourse with a man?«
35 The angel replied: »Holy Spirit would come to you and the power of the Most High will envelope you. Because of this the newborn will be called the Son of God.«
36 »Your relative Elisabeth has also conceived a son even in her old age. This so-called barren woman is in her sixth month.
37 »When God speaks, these things are possible.«
38 Mary said: »Look, Jehovahs servant. Let it happen to me as you spoke.« The angel departed from her. (1 Samuel 1:11)
